🥘 Ingredients

15 items
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 medium yellow onion, diced
  • 1 medium green bell pepper,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ic cloves, minced
  • 15 ounces diced tomatoes with green chilies
  • 8 ounces tomato sauce
  • 2 cups white rice, cooked
  • 1.5 c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ro, chopped (optional)

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

2

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.

3

Add the ground beef and cook until browned, breaking it up into crumbles as it cooks. Drain excess grease if necessary.

4

Add the diced onion, green bell pepper, and minced garlic to the skillet. Cook for 3-4 minutes until the vegetables are softened.

5

Stir in the diced tomatoes with green chilies and tomato sauce. Mix well.

6

Add the ground cumin, smoked paprika, chili powder, salt, and black pepper. Stir to combine.

7

Remove the skillet from heat and mix in the cooked white rice.

8

Transfer the mixture to a greased 9x13-inch casserole dish. Spread it out evenly.

9

Sprinkle the shredded cheddar cheese evenly over the top of the casserole.

10

Bake in the preheated oven for 15-20 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

11

Remove from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before serving.

12

Garnish with freshly chopped cilantro if desired, and serve warm.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(342.1g)
Calories
472
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 27.4 g 35%
Saturated Fat 12.3 g 62%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 81 mg 27%
Sodium 774 mg 34%
Total Carbohydrate 34.2 g 12%
Dietary Fiber 3.1 g 11%
Total Sugars 5.8 g
Protein 23.6 g 47%
Vitamin D 0.1 mcg 1%
Calcium 257 mg 20%
Iron 3.8 mg 21%
Potassium 525 mg 11%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
